

Blind Men and the Elephant
Ivory sculpture of an elephant with a decorative blanket on its back. The elephant faces left; its head is lowered. A man is to the left of the elephant, touching its trunk. A man is to the right of the elephant, touching its right rear leg. Two men are on top of the elephant. The background is dark. The title of the piece is "Blind Men and the Elephant" by an unknown artist.
